Minato Holdings  (TSE:6862) 3-Year RORE % Explanation

Return on Retained Earnings (RORE) is important to investors because it reveals a company's efficiency and growth potential. A higher RORE indicates a higher return. A high RORE indicates that the company should reinvest profits into the business. A lower RORE suggests that the company should distribute profits to shareholders by paying out dividends, since those dollars aren't generating much additional growth for the company.

There are a several different ways to arrive at the Return on Retained Earnings. The simplest way to calculate it is by using published information on Earnings per Share (EPS) and Dividend per Share (DPS) over a selected period. Here, 3-year period is chosen.

Be Aware

Please keep in mind that the RORE is relative to the nature of the business and its competitors. If another company in the same sector is producing a lower return on retained earnings, it doesn’t necessarily mean it’s a bad investment. It may just suggest the company is older and no longer in a high growth stage. At such a stage in the business cycle, it would be expected to see a lower RORE and higher dividend payout.

Minato Holdings 3-Year RORE % Calculation

Minato Holdings's 3-Year RORE % for the quarter that ended in Mar. 2026 is calculated as:

3-Year RORE %=( Most Recent EPS (Diluted)- First Period EPS (Diluted) )/( Cumulative EPS (Diluted) for 3-year -Cumulative Dividends per Share for 3-year )
=( 283.22-197.78 )/( 531.23-44 )
=85.44/487.23
=17.54 %

Minato Holdings Business Description

Address 4-21-3 Shimbashi, 6th Flooe, Shimbashi Tokyu Building, Minato-ku, Kanagawa, JPN, 105-0004
Minato Holdings Inc is a Japan-based company engaged in four core business segments: Digital Devices, Digital Engineering, ICT Products, and Others. The Digital Devices segment includes the manufacturing and sale of industrial-use memory modules like DIMMs, as well as eMMC, eMCP, and mobile accessories. The Digital Engineering segment covers device programming, digital signage systems, and software and hardware development, including OEM and ODM services. The ICT Products segment handles the sale and maintenance of digital AV equipment and PCs. The Others segment includes investments in domestic ventures and solar power projects.
